Classic Chicken Quesadillas

Easy and delicious chicken quesadillas, perfect for any occasion.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ups cooked chicken, shredded
  • 1 cup shredded cheese (Cheddar, mozzarella, or a blend)
  • 4 large flour tortillas
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1/2 cup bell peppers, diced (optional)
  • 1/2 cup onions, diced (optional)
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• Sour cream and salsa for serving

Instructions

  1. Prep your ingredients: Start by gathering all your ingredients. Shred your cooked chicken and chop your veggies if you’re using them.
  2. Heat the pan: In a non-stick skillet, he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il over medium heat.
  3. Sauté the veggies: If you’re including your peppers and onions, toss them into the pan first and sauté for about 3-4 minutes.
  4. Mix in the chicken: Once your veggies are tender, add the shredded chicken to the pan and stir it all together.
  5. Assemble the quesadilla: On a clean surface, lay out one flour tortilla, spoon a generous amount of the chicken and veggie mixture on one half, then sprinkle with cheese.
  6. Cook the quesadillas: Wipe the skillet clean, return it to medium heat, and lightly grease it with olive oil.
  7. Cut and serve: Once golden and crispy, transfer your quesadilla to a cutting board and slice into wedges.

Notes

Feel free to customize the quesadillas with different fillings like black beans or corn, and serve with your favorite dipping sauces.
